Geraldine Ferraro is an intelligent, and respected former politician who has contributed a great deal to society and to the movement for women's equality. She made history when she ran for Vice President on the Mondale-Ferraro ticket in . Over the past year she has worked on the finance committee of the Clinton campaign and has served as an outspoken advocate of Hillary Clinton for President.

Ms. Ferraro's recent remarks during a paid speech in which she commented on Senator Clinton's opponent, Barack Obama has resulted in cries of racism and brought much criticism of Ms. Ferraro. These earmarks included the following:

"If Obama was a white man, he would not be in this position. And if he was a woman (of any color) he would not be in this position. He happens to be very lucky to be who he is. And the country is caught up in the concept."

Most who know Ms. Ferraro well would tell us she is no racist and that the remarks were misinterpreted. They may be right, but giving Ferraro the benefit of the doubt, these remarks were at best ill thought out.

Antone who believes that being a Black man offers huge advantages in American politics has not been paying attention.

Ms. Ferraro does herself and all of us a disservice by attempting to defend these remarks.
